Journal of Materials Science, Vol.39, No.8, 2727-2736, 2004
Vapor-phase formation of single-helix carbon microcoils by using WS2 catalyst and the morphologies
Very regular single-helix carbon microcoils of outer coil diameter 1 - 3 mum, inner coil diameter 0.5 - 2 mum, and coil pitch 1 - 2 mum were prepared by the WS2-catalyzed pyrolysis of acetylene in the presence of thiophene impurity. The effects of reaction temperature and thiophene gas flow rate on the growth of single-helix carbon microcoils and the morphology were examined in detail. The optimum reaction temperature was 780degreesC, and optimum gas flow rate of thiophene, acetylene, hydrogen and argon for obtaining regular single-helix carbon coils with a constant coil diameter were 0.2, 40, 90, and 30 sccm, respectively. The formation mechanism of the single-helix carbon microcoils is discussed. (C) 2004 Kluwer Academic Publishers.
